What is text evidence?

Back

Text evidence refers to specific details or examples from a text that support a claim or argument.

What does it mean to cite evidence?

Back

To cite evidence means to refer to a source of information to support a statement or argument.

What is an inference?

Back

An inference is something that you think is true based on information that you have.

What is an in-text citation?

Back

An in-text citation is a way of giving credit to the source of information used in a text, typically including the author's name and page number.

How can you determine a character's feelings in a text?

Back

You can determine a character's feelings by analyzing their actions, dialogue, and the context of the situation.

What is the purpose of quoting text evidence?

Back

The purpose of quoting text evidence is to provide support for your arguments or interpretations.

What is the difference between a direct quotation and paraphrasing?

Back

A direct quotation is the exact wording from a source, while paraphrasing involves rephrasing the information in your own words.
